Veronica Beard Jessup Denim Vest worn by Dr. Sarah de la Torre on The Drew Barrymore Show
Dr. Sarah de la Torre on The Drew Barrymore Show on CBS was spotted wearing this navy vest on The Drew Barrymore Show on Mar 06 2025's episode. 's Vest is the Jessup Denim Vest by Veronica Beard.